GeyserMC API

Base: https://download.geysermc.org/v2

GeyserMC download API — 6 projects with platform-specific builds.

Handler: GeyserMCProvider
GET /projects

List Projects

List all GeyserMC projects

Response Example

["geyser","floodgate","hurricane","geyserconnect","thirdpartycosmetics","emoteoffhand"]

cURL

curl "https://download.geysermc.org/v2/projects"
GET /projects/{project}

Get Project Info

Get project metadata and available versions

Parameter

Name Type Required Description
project string Yes Project name (geyser, floodgate, etc.)

Response Example

{"project_id":"geyser","project_name":"Geyser","versions":["2.4.0","2.3.1"]}

cURL

curl "https://download.geysermc.org/v2/projects/geyser"
GET /projects/{project}/versions/latest/builds/latest

Get Latest Build

Get the latest build for latest version

Parameter

Name Type Required Description
project string Yes Project name

Response Example

{"project_id":"geyser","version":"2.4.0","build":670,"downloads":{"spigot":{"name":"Geyser-Spigot.jar","sha256":"abc..."}}}

cURL

curl "https://download.geysermc.org/v2/projects/geyser/versions/latest/builds/latest"